基于解释结构模型的装备测试性影响因素分析方法

摘要:通过对装备测试性水平的相关影响因素分析,构建解释结构模型,探求各装备测试性影响因素间的关联性,运用“手段-目的分析”方法识别出影响装备测试性的5个关键影响因素,并通过对装备系统复杂程度、研制方技术及管理水平、研制经费、测试分系统间接口兼容性以及测试点选择合理性的分析,为提高装备测试性水平提供对策建议。

Analysis Method of Influencing Factors of Equipment Testability Based on Interpretive Structure Model

Abstract:By analyzing the relevant influencing factors of the testability level of equipment, building an interpretation structure model, exploring the correlation between the influencing factors of equipment testability, using the "means end analysis" method to identify the five key influencing factors that affect the testability of equipment, and through the analysis of the complexity of equipment system, the technology and management level of the developer, the development funds, the interface compatibility between test subsystems, and the rationality of the selection of test points, Provide countermeasures and suggestions for improving the testability level of equipment.
